Dunbia Group in the United Kingdom is seeking a Night Hygiene Operative to support the factory's overnight cleaning program.

The role runs Monday to Friday, with a 37.5-hour week and pay starting at £12.71 per hour, increasing on successful completion of training or after a 6-month review.

Responsibilities include cleaning production areas, dismantling certain equipment for access, and using a pressure washer to remove grease and debris while maintaining safety and hygiene standards.
